Jeffrey T. Boon's research focuses on how pain is experienced, assessed, and managed in older adults, particularly those living with dementia, and on the challenges faced by family caregivers in recognizing and reporting pain. Related work examines mitochondrial fitness education and physical activity interventions for aging adults and caregiver well-being. This is nursing- and gerontology-focused research aimed at improving assessment tools and caregiver support in aging populations.
Publication output was minimal or absent before 2022 but has grown substantially since, rising sharply from 2023 through 2025.
